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Northumberland Park (London) to Bodmin Parkway start from as little as £37.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Northumberland Park (London) to Bodmin Parkway start from £141.30 one way, or £142.30 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Northumberland Park (London) to Bodmin Parkway are available for £169.50 one way, or £339.00 return

Station Facilities and Accessibility

The station is equipped with ticket machines for purchasing and collecting train tickets, making it easy for you to continue your journey without delay. While there is no manned ticket office, the presence of smartcard validators ensures a quick tap-in process for Oyster card users. Accessibility is a top priority here, with step-free access available to all platforms, making it a Category A station as per the ORR classification. You’ll find accessible ticket machines and induction loops for hearing aid users, enhancing the travel experience for everyone.

Transport Links and Onward Travel

Planning to explore further? Northumberland Park station is hugely convenient for those looking to connect with public transport. Transport for London buses operate right outside the station, providing easy access to various parts of the city. While there is no rail replacement service due to a diversionary route being available, the excellent public transport options ensure you remain well-connected.

Practical Tips for Your Visit

Before setting out, be aware that Northumberland Park station doesn't currently offer refreshment facilities, an ATM, or shops, so it might be a good idea to plan in advance for any refreshments or cash withdrawals. However, the station does provide free public Wi-Fi enabling you to stay connected. For those cycling to the station, there are 10 Sheffield-style stand spaces available, though they aren't sheltered.

Station Facilities and Accessibility

Bodmin Parkway Train Station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a pleasant travel experience. The ticket office operates from 7:00 AM to 6:00 PM on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 10:35 AM to 6:00 PM on Sundays, allowing travelers to purchase and collect tickets with ease. The station features ticket machines, including accessible options, alongside induction loops to aid communication for those with hearing difficulties.

For commuters with specific needs, Bodmin Parkway offers step-free access, but please note that full accessibility is only available on the Penzance-bound platform. While accessible toilets are unavailable, basic toilet facilities, complete with baby-changing areas, are situated on Platform 1.

Getting To and From the Station

Connecting with other transport modes is hassle-free at Bodmin Parkway. Taxis are stationed at the entrance, providing convenient onward travel solutions. For those preferring bus services, the stops are conveniently located in the station car park. When planning your journey, remember to review transportation links to prominent airports via Reading and Bristol Temple Meads for Heathrow and Gatwick services.

A Few Additional Tips

If you’re planning on cycling to the station, you’ll find bicycle stands available, though the absence of shelter means you'll need to keep an eye on the weather. For those driving, the station offers 95 parking spaces, including five designated for accessible parking. While the car park doesn't feature CCTV, parking fees are quite reasonable, with daily charges set at £5.00 and a special rate of £3.50 on weekends.
